Transaction 0979658726edeeb368e80d9e46308e65177ce59438cc81c4e28bf01f65a83e46
1 Input
1 Outputs
- 0979658726edeeb368e80d9e46308e65177ce59438cc81c4e28bf01f65a83e46:0
value 96535844
address 1HWTQCVtvcHK8MZ1mUXDcZbfm7z2wWetT8